Unit 7, Lesson 4, “Sharing Stories About Fairness,” reinforces the vocabulary word fairness. Students will practice their reading skills by reading their stories to a partner and their listening skills by listening to their partner’s stories. Then, students will participate in a class discussion about different ways students showed fairness. Finally, students will write two examples, on their worksheets, using complete sentences, of how other students’ stories showed fairness.

SUGGESTED TIME:
20 minutes
LEARNING OUTCOMES:
- Read aloud to a partner to support development of English pronunciation, syntax, and grammar
- Listen to a partners’ reading to develop active listening skills
- Participate in a class discussion to develop active listening and conversation skills
- Write complete sentences to practice correct English syntax and grammar
REQUIRED MATERIALS:
- Prohuman Grade 2 Unit 7 Worksheet 4: Sharing Stories About Fairness
VOCABULARY:
- Fairness: I treat everyone the same. If someone has been left out, I bring them in.

LESSON PROCEDURE
Today we will read our stories about fairness (from the previous lesson’s worksheet) with a partner.
- Circle the room to support the students as they take turns reading their stories to their partner. (10 min)
- Now we will discuss our stories about fairness. Who would like to raise their hand and tell me how they, or the character in their story, showed fairness? Write 3 examples on the board, with the student’s name and a brief description of what they said. (5 min)
- Finally, we will write on our worksheet two sentences about what we’ve heard. For example, a sentence could be, “Mikayla showed fairness by making sure that all of her friends had the same number of Skittles.”
